Sydney's Callum Mills has won the 2016 rising star award.

Mills played 20 games this season, averaging 19. 4 disposals.

He is the third Sydney player after Adam Goodes (1999) and Dan Hannebery (2010) to take out the award.

The 19-year-old is the first player to be nominated after Round 14 and win the award.

Mills was the No.3 pick in the 2015 National Draft after being recruited from the Sydney Swans' academy.

Final leader board:

  1. Callum Mills (Sydney) - 49 votes
  2. Caleb Daniel (Western Bulldogs) - 41 votes
  3. Jacob Wetiering (Carlton) - 26 votes
  4. Darcy Parish (Essendon) - 19 votes
  5. Darcy Moore (Collingwood) - 9 votes
  6. Christian Petracca (Melbourne) - 2 votes
  7. Jade Gresham (St Kilda) - 2 votes
  8. Claton Oliver (Melbourne) - 1 vote
  9. Lachie Weller (Fremantle) - 1 vote
